A villa near Viareggio or Forte dei marmi: it all depends on your budget. How much are you prepared to spend? Also, most villas nearby the beaches are already booked in August by now. Only villas at about 25-30 km from the beaches may be still available.

Apartments: you can find hotels by the sea that also have nice apartments inside their buildings. Something may be still available. Pool is shared.
 
As far as beaches in Forte dei Marmi and Viareggio - it is ONE long coastline, one beach at each town... what changes is that the beach is divided up and there are rentals of sun chairs with sun umbrellas along the beach, allotted to different companies, all offering changing rooms, bathrooms, showers, bar or even restaurant where you can eat at... so I'd recommend you head there EARLY and walk along the beach, see which place catches your fancy.
Rental for umbrella and 2 beach chairs generally runs 20-30 euros for the day.
The spots closest to the water go first... so you will still find spots later on but they tend to be further away from the water... there are also parts of the beach that are "free" where there are no chairs or umbrellas, those parts get crowded quick early on... but you have to take your own gear.
